Perkembangan aplikasi social network telah tumbuh begitu cepat dengan berbagai aplikasi yang didukung oleh piranti cerdas sebagai platform untuk menjalankannya. Salah satu aplikasi social network yang digunakan adalah aplikasi chat . Ketika jumlah pengguna yang mengakses layanan chat meningkat dan server tidak dapat mengatasinya tentu ini akan menjadi masalah yang mengakibatkan layanan server terhenti disebabkan adanya beban berlebih yang diterima oleh suatu server tunggal. Oleh karena itu diperlukan penelitian untuk merancang bagaimana membangun sistem server yang dapat menangani banyaknya permintaan layanan yang masuk agar beban dari server chat dapat diatasi. Hal ini bertujuan untuk meningkatkan pelayanan untuk setiap permintaan yang dikirim oleh pengguna. Salah satu solusi dari permasalahan tersebut adalah penggunaan banyak server . Perlu metode untuk mendistribusikan beban agar merata di masing-masing server , yaitu dengan menerapkan metode load balancing untuk mengatur pemerataan beban tersebut. Selanjutnya akan dilakukan evaluasi sebelum dan sesudah penerapan load balancing . Sedangkan untuk ketersediaan yang tinggi diperoleh ketika server memiliki kemampuan dalam melakukan failover atau berpindah ke server yang lain bila terjadi kegagalan. Sehingga penerapan load balancing dan fault tolerance dapat meningkatkan layanan kinerja aplikasi chat dan memperkecil kesalahan yang terjadi. Kata Kunci: load balancer , fault tolerance , sistem serverchat , beban berlebih.
[1]
Joko Purwadi,et al.
Implementasi Load Balancing Web Server Menggunakan Metode LVS-NAT
,
2013
.
[2]
E. Mit,et al.
Need analysis of culture-based genealogy software for indigenous communities
,
2012,
2012 IEEE Symposium on E-Learning, E-Management and E-Services.
[3]
Hsien-Tsung Chang,et al.
Scalable network file systems with load balancing and fault tolerance for web services
,
2014,
J. Syst. Softw..
[4]
Ahmad Fali Oklilas,et al.
Analisis Perbandingan Load Balancing Web Server Tunggal Dengan Web Server Cluster menggunakan Linux Virtual Server
,
2013
.
[5]
Chandra Kopparapu,et al.
Load Balancing Servers, Firewalls, and Caches
,
2002
.
[6]
Pankaj Jalote,et al.
Fault tolerance in distributed systems
,
1994
.
[7]
Agus Harjoko,et al.
Five Modular Redundancy with Mitigation Technique to Recover the Error Module
,
2014,
ArXiv.
[8]
Ahmad Ashari,et al.
Peningkatan Kinerja Siakad Menggunakan Metode Load Balancing dan Fault Tolerance Di Jaringan Kampus Universitas Halu Oleo
,
2016
.
[9]
Karl Kopper.
The Linux Enterprise Cluster: Build a Highly Available Cluster with Commodity Hardware and Free Software
,
2005
.